Spaulding Youth Boat Building
Last November, a group of nearly a dozen kids launched their pride and joy: the 12-ft Norwegian pram Guppy. The kids had worked for seven months on the little boat as part of the Spaulding Center’s first-ever youth boat building program. More »

Ocean Film Festival
The San Francisco Ocean Film Festival, now in its sixth year, once again hopes to inspire folks to celebrate Mother Ocean and work to conserve her precious resources. The event, which opens Friday and runs through the weekend at the Cowell Theater in the Fort Mason Center, will feature submissions from around the world. More »
Brion Toss to Speak at Spaulding’s
Renowned master rigger Brion Toss will be speaking on the "Hidden Causes of Rig Failure" at Spaulding Wooden Boat Center in Sausalito this Thursday at 6 p.m. The free 1½-hour talk is a bonus for Bay Area sailors as the Port Townsend-based Toss is in town for a weekend-long rigging workshop in Alameda.
